Expert Witness/Forensic Services

Dr. William Kane has over 30 years of experience in the fields of civil and geotechnical engineering and has provided litigation support to both the public and private sectors. This experience allows him to provide comprehensive forensic investigations, expert witness testimony, and litigation support services. In addition, Dr. Kane’s 16 years as a civil engineering professor gives him the ability to convey technical engineering and geologic concepts clearly and concisely to attorneys, mediators, and juries. Dr. Kane has provided litigation support in the form of thorough review and evaluation of technical documents, site research and investigation, report writing, supervision of lab materials testing, forensic studies, depositions and court testimony.

Selected Expert Witness/Forensic Services

Reviewed documents and formulated opinions regarding construction claims by drilled shaft contractor. Advised defendants on nature and validity of claims.

Investigated nature of structural damage to residence adjacent to slope. Installed and monitored instrumentation to determine nature of landslide and subsequent damage during slope stabilization operations. Testified in deposition as percipient and expert witness for Plaintiff.

Investigated nature of structural damage in subdivision. Testified for Plaintiffs in deposition and arbitration regarding differential building settlement damage due to poor foundation preparation.

Testified in deposition and in jury trial for Plaintiffs regarding the availability of landslide instrumentation and warning systems prior to fatal debris flow.

Testified in deposition for defense regarding the design and suitability of rockfall mitigation at site of damaging rockfall event.
